These are the gasoline stations that will consume the least fuel in 2026.

The Italian website Motor1 has published a list of gasoline-powered cars with the lowest fuel consumption in the first half of 2026. The results are based on a standardized test covering 360 kilometers between Rome and Forlì, conducted by the same portal using all test vehicles. Two models topped the list, achieving an average consumption of just 4.05 liters per 100 kilometers: the Suzuki Swift 1.2 Hybrid 4WD AllGrip and the new Mercedes CLA 200 4Matic. The third place was taken by the Seat Ibiza FR 1.5 TSI EVO DSG ACT, which is the most efficient gasoline-only car without electrification, with an average consumption of 4.15 liters per 100 kilometers. The fourth position was shared by the Citroën C5 Aircross Hybrid and the new Jeep Compass e-Hybrid, both with a hybrid powertrain and an average consumption of 4.65 liters per 100 kilometers. The Kia Stonic 1.0 T-GDi Mild Hybrid came next with an average of 5.05 liters per 100 kilometers. The Ford Tourneo Courier ranked last due to its size, height, and poor aerodynamics, consuming an average of 6.30 liters per 100 kilometers.

You're looking for a fuel-efficient SUV?

The article discusses a comprehensive fuel efficiency test conducted by Francuski Auto Plus on 1000 kilometers of driving under various conditions, focusing on C-SUV models with the lowest operating costs. The Dacia Bigster 1.2 Mild Hybrid-G 140 finished third, consuming 9 liters of LPG per 100 km, costing around 94 euros for 1000 km. The Renault Symbioz 1.2 Eco-G 120 came second, using 8.1 liters of LPG per 100 km at a cost of 84 euros. The winner was the Ford Kuga 2.5 FHEV Flexifuel E85, which used 8.5 liters of ethanol per 100 km, costing just 72 euros for 1000 km. Other notable models included the Dacia Bigster 4x4 LPG (102 euros), Nissan Qashqai 1.5 e-Power, and Renault Symbioz 1.8 E-Tech Full Hybrid (both at 103 euros). The results highlight LPG and hybrid vehicles as cost-effective options for drivers covering large distances annually.
